  • Title

    Transient scattering properties of dipole array with rectangular reflector

  • Abstract
    Transient scattering properties of dipole array with reflector are analyzed in this paper by FDTD and PML methods. The scattered waveforms, patterns defined by peak-amplitude of scattered pulses, and patterns defined by scattered energy are given. In order to reduce the peak-amplitude of the scattered pulses in backward direction, the edges of the reflector are loaded with resistance. The results of array with reflector edge loaded are compared with those of array without loading.
